The Canada automotive grade analog chip market is a critical segment within the broader automotive semiconductor industry. These specialized chips are designed to operate reliably under the demanding conditions of automotive environments, ensuring safety, efficiency, and enhanced driving experiences. As vehicle electrification, automation, and connectivity accelerate, the demand for high-performance analog chips tailored for automotive applications continues to grow. Powertrain Control: Chips that manage engine functions, transmission, and hybrid/electric power systems to optimize performance and fuel efficiency.
ADAS (Advanced Driver Assistance Systems): Components supporting features like lane departure warning, adaptive cruise control, and collision avoidance for enhanced safety.
Infotainment Systems: Chips powering multimedia, navigation, connectivity, and user interface functions to improve driver and passenger experience.
Body Electronics: Components controlling lighting, climate control, seat adjustments, and other comfort features within the vehicle.
Chassis Control: Chips that regulate suspension, braking, and steering systems to enhance vehicle handling and stability.
Safety and Security Systems: Chips supporting airbags, anti-theft systems, and other safety features to protect occupants and assets.

Q1: What is an automotive grade analog chip?
It is a specialized semiconductor designed to operate reliably in automotive environments, handling analog signals for various vehicle systems.
Q2: Why are analog chips important in automotive applications?
They process real-world signals like voltage, current, and temperature, essential for vehicle safety, efficiency, and comfort.

Q9: How is the trend towards vehicle electrification affecting analog chip design?
It necessitates chips capable of managing high voltages, power efficiency, and thermal management in electric vehicles.
